If I create a project using the Avid Extension, will I be able to see it in the web app?
-
Yes, all projects created in the DeepEditor Extension will be fully accessible in the web app and vice versa - the Extension can access all projects created in the web app.

Can I generate vubs in the Extension in a color space other than rec709?
-
Not at the moment - vubs will automatically be created in rec709 color space. If you are working in another color space, e.g. rec2020, then you will need to export your Source media and Driving Data from Avid in the correct color space and create your vub via the web app, following the guidance starting here. You will however still be able to bring these vubs back into your Avid project via the Extension.

My Avid project is using UHD as it's resolution, will that work?
- While the DeepEditor Avid Extension will still create vubs from a UHD project, these vubs will be generated at HD resolution. Speak to support to discuss the best path for you.
My Avid project is using REC2020 as it's color space, will that work?
- Currently the DeepEditor Avid Extension assumes that the Avid project color space is rec709. To vub using REC2020 color space, you will need to export your Source media and Driving Data and upload via the web app to run your vubs.
